I never thought that my first international experience would be with UAE. I went to Abu Dhabi along with my office colleagues to attend an international conference organized by IAEA.

About Abu Dhabi
Abu Dhabi was a beautiful place, far better than I had expected. We got down at the Dubai international airport and took a taxi to Abu Dhabi. There were tall buildings on both sides of the road and the quality of infrastructure was far better than I had ever seen before. The selection of colors, architecture, cleanliness, and well-maintained structures must be the reason for my first impression. 


Yas Marina Island




We spent 4 days at Yas Marina Island which is famous for its formula one racing circuit. The circuit is considered to be one of the world's most technologically advanced circuits. Besides this, the architecture of buildings at the Yas Marina Island was unique; the island was surrounded by artificial body of water and natural greenery which added to its beauty.

There was one important thing that I had observed during the visit. The quality of almost everything was far superior to that in India. Even the Lux soap gave better foam and fragrance and I could feel the difference as it treated my skin very gently. To share few more: the quality of air, the types of vehicles running on the road, the quality of service at the hotel, the quality of their food, the amount of money people earn there, and many other things made me feel that I have been missing something good for last several years of my life. 


There are 2 sides of every coin. If there were several good things, there were many restrictions as well. You can't get too romantic there on the road or in public places and must maintain the decency/decorum without any public display of affection  (PDA) of course. There were several other restrictions. So depending on your life style, it could be a good or bad place for you.
